When working with JavaScript, you might wonder, “What is the file extension for an external JavaScript?” The answer is simple: it’s .js. JavaScript uses this file extension to separate its code from HTML files, making it easier for developers to manage.

In web development, linking an external JavaScript file helps keep the code clean and organized. So, if you ever come across what is the file extension for an external JavaScript question, remember the .js extension. This simple method makes coding easier and helps websites load faster!

What Is the File Extension for an External JavaScript? A Simple Guide

When you start coding with JavaScript, you’ll likely come across the need to keep your code neat and organized. This is where external JavaScript files come into play. But what is the file extension for an external JavaScript file? The answer is simple: .js. This extension is widely used to indicate that the file contains JavaScript code. Using external JavaScript files not only keeps your code separated from HTML but also helps improve website performance.

By using the .js extension, you can easily link your JavaScript to your HTML documents, making it easier to maintain and update. But why exactly should we use this file extension, and how does it work in real-life scenarios? Let’s explore more.

Why Use the .js File Extension for External JavaScript Files?

Using the .js file extension has become the standard practice in web development. This specific extension tells browsers that the file contains JavaScript, allowing the browser to load and run the code correctly. By using external files with the .js extension, your code stays more organized, making it easier to manage multiple files in larger projects.

Moreover, using the .js file extension allows web developers to reuse code across different web pages, avoiding duplication. It also enhances the website’s loading speed since external JavaScript files can be cached by the browser. This means less strain on your server and faster performance for your website visitors. These benefits make it clear why using the .js extension is essential for modern web development.

How to Link an External JavaScript File with .js Extension in HTML

what is the file extension for an external java script​

To link an external JavaScript file, you need to use the <script> tag in your HTML file. But instead of writing the code directly in the HTML document, you’ll link to an external file using the .js extension. For example:

html

Copy code

<script src=”example.js”></script>

 

This line of code tells the browser to load the external file named example.js. Make sure the JavaScript file is placed in the correct location on your server so that the browser can find it. The .js extension ensures the browser knows it’s a JavaScript file.

When linking to external JavaScript files, it’s important to place the <script> tag at the bottom of your HTML body tag. This allows the browser to load the HTML content first, improving the page’s load speed. With this simple approach, you can easily keep your code organized and efficient.

Best Practices for Using External JavaScript Files with .js Extension

Using the .js extension is the first step, but following best practices will help you get the most out of your JavaScript files. Here are some tips to keep in mind:

  • Minify Your JavaScript Files: Minifying reduces the file size by removing unnecessary spaces and comments, improving the loading speed of your web page.
  • Use Async or Defer Attributes: Adding async or defer to your <script> tag can help your page load faster by loading JavaScript in parallel with HTML content.
  • Separate Concerns: Keep JavaScript, CSS, and HTML in separate files to make your code easier to maintain and debug.

By using these best practices, you can ensure that your JavaScript files not only perform well but also make your website more efficient and easier to manage.

How External JavaScript Files with .js Extension Improve Web Performance

External JavaScript files with the .js extension play a crucial role in boosting web performance. One major advantage is that browsers can cache these files, meaning they don’t need to be downloaded every time a user visits your page. This speeds up page load times and reduces server load, resulting in a smoother user experience.

Another benefit of external files is that they allow developers to use the same .js file across multiple pages. This eliminates redundant code and ensures consistency in the website’s functionality. Additionally, separating JavaScript from HTML helps reduce the overall size of your HTML files, further contributing to faster load times.

The Importance of Using the Correct File Extension in JavaScript

Choosing the right file extension, like .js, is vital for both the developer and the browser. Incorrect file extensions can cause browsers to fail to load your scripts, leading to broken functionality on your website. The .js extension, being the standard for JavaScript files, ensures that your code is recognized and executed properly by all modern browsers.

Additionally, using the right extension improves the readability of your code. When a developer sees a .js file, they immediately know that it contains JavaScript code. This reduces confusion and helps maintain cleaner, more understandable codebases.

Subheading Example for Last Two Headings:

How to Organize Multiple External JavaScript Files
If your project involves multiple JavaScript files, organizing them correctly becomes essential. Here are some key tips:

  • Use Folders for Categorization: Group related JavaScript files in specific folders to keep your project tidy.
  • Use Naming Conventions: Adopt meaningful names for your files to quickly identify their purpose.

By following these organizational methods, you’ll make your project easier to maintain in the long run.

How to Minimize External JavaScript for Better Performance

what is the file extension for an external java script​


Large JavaScript files can slow down your website. To avoid this, you can:

  • Minify JavaScript: Reduce file size by removing unnecessary characters like spaces and comments.
  • Combine Files: Merge multiple files into one to reduce the number of HTTP requests made by the browser.

These techniques will improve both performance and user experience on your website.

Conclusion

In the end, knowing what is the file extension for an external JavaScript is very important for web developers. The .js file extension helps keep your code clean, easy to manage, and makes websites run faster. By using external JavaScript files, you can separate your code from HTML, which makes your web pages more organized and efficient.

Remember, using the .js file extension is a simple but smart way to improve your website’s performance. Whether you’re building a small site or a big project, this little trick will help your site load faster and work better for your visitors. Keep learning and using good practices in web development!

FAQs

Q: What is the file extension for an external JavaScript file?
A: The file extension for an external JavaScript file is .js. It helps the browser recognize and run JavaScript code.

Q: Why should I use an external JavaScript file?
A: Using an external JavaScript file keeps your HTML cleaner, improves website performance, and allows code reuse across multiple pages.

Q: How do I link an external JavaScript file in HTML?
A: You can link it using the <script> tag, like this: <script src=”yourfile.js”></script>.

Q: Can I use multiple external JavaScript files in one HTML page?
A: Yes, you can link multiple external JavaScript files in one HTML page by adding more <script> tags.

Q: Where should I place the <script> tag in my HTML file?
A: It’s best to place the <script> tag just before the closing </body> tag for better page load performance.

Q: What are the benefits of using external JavaScript files?
A: External JavaScript files improve code organization, help websites load faster, and allow browsers to cache the files for better performance.

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Posts